Franklin Man Arrested At Pride Festival For Praying Sues City For Deprivation Of Religious Liberties

A Lawsuit Filed By A Franklin Man Alleges That His Arrest And Removal From The Franklin Pride Festival Was Prompted By His Religious Views Concerning Marriage And Sexuality, And Not From Any Violation Of The Law, Or Code Of Conduct Established By The Organizers Of The Event.

Christian Man Arrested For Criminal Trespassing At Franklin Pride Festival Has Case Dismissed

A Christian Man Who Was Arrested For “Trespassing” At The Franklin Pride Festival Earlier This Year Has Had His Case Dismissed. Members Of Law Enforcement Admit There Was No Legal Basis For His Arrest.
